P. Trimborn Agency CC (CT20OCT2015), Ex parte [2015] ZANCT 43 (24 November 2015)

P. Trimborn Agency CC (CT20OCT2015), Ex parte [2015] ZANCT 43 (24 November 2015)

The Tribunal found that the applicant, as a close corporation, is not recognized as a company under section 1 of the Companies Act unless it has been converted to a company. Therefore, section 72(5) and Regulation 43(2), which require the appointment of a Social and Ethics Committee, do not apply to the applicant. The application for exemption is dismissed as the statutory requirement does not exist for close corporations.
